Analysis

United States Virgin Islands recorded 49,571 kWh per square kilometre for electricity production from renewable sources, excluding in 2021. That is the highest value across all 22 years on record.

The figure is up 17.5% on the previous year and up 2,414.5% over ten years.

Over the whole period, electricity production from renewable sources, excluding in United States Virgin Islands peaked at 49,571 kWh per square kilometre in 2021 and was at its lowest, 0 kWh per square kilometre, in 2000.

United States Virgin Islands ranks 53rd of 208 countries on this measure, in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ated

Electricity production from renewable sources, excluding hydroelectric (kWh) div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.

Electricity production from renewable sources, excluding hydroelectric (kWh) ÷ Land area (sq. km)
